Phaser 340 Drivers and Utilities
Configuring a printer’s serial port
If your printer has the optional serial port installed, you can configure the 
port using the DEVPARAM.PS file or by using front panel selections.  Refer 
to your Phaser 340 Color Printer User Manual for information on configuring a 
serial port from the front panel.
Note
To modify the DEVPARAM.PS file, you should be familiar with 
the PostScript setdevparams command.  You should also know 
how to use PostScript dictionaries and key value pairs.
You should edit the DEVPARAM.PS file and send it to the printer before 
using other files to change the printer’s performance.   
The following example sets these parameters:
Flow control to Xon/Xoff
Parity to none
Data bits to 8
Stop bits to 2
Baud rate to 9600
In this example, the changes are persistent across jobs and across printer 
power cycles; they remain in effect until you change them again.
(%Serial_NV%) 6 dict begin
/Password      
() def
/FlowControl
/XonXoff def
/Parity
/None def
/DataBits
8 def
/StopBits
2 def
/Baud
9600 def
currentdict end setdevparams
